    Idle Hour is a casual, neighborhood bar with a kitchen that features the best sandwiches, GF buffalo cauliflower and brunch around! Aside from the food, the bar is mixing up hand crafted cocktails, over 20 beers on tap, and even some cocktails on tap such as our Old Fashioned!…

      If you live in LA and haven't been....Idle Hour is the place in NoHo that's shaped like a barrel. LOL It's so cool! Been coming here for a few years now after driving by it for several years. So glad I decided to check it out. But yeah it's shaped like a barrel inside and out. Indoor seating is circled around the barrel with tables and banquets. Bar area has high tops. As cool as it is inside we like sitting on the back patio. It's like a little oasis back there. Picnic tables, 4 tops and high tops surrounding one huge tree that offers protection from the afternoon sun. Cooler months they have outdoor heaters of course and the summers misters. Love that for us.

      The food is okay. I haven't had anything mind blowing but I do love that they have a few vegan options.

      As far as drinks I usually stick with wine but sipping from cocktails my husband has had they're pretty tasty.

      Service is great. Friendly and welcoming...and they'll remember you! We hadn't been in a few months and one of the servers mentioned he hadn't seen us in awhile...and it's not like we go that often. That's pretty cool in my book!

      Parking isn't too difficult. We can usually find something out front if not at least around the corner.

      If you're looking for someplace to grab a drink and some nosh with friends definitely check them out.
